Why are credit card verifications numbers hidden in browser extensions and can it be disabled?

I find it annoying that credit card verification numbers are hidden in browser extensions. They are not hidden in the app. I cannot find a setting that reveals all numbers by default. Is it possible to do so? It is an unnecessary step that is silly on a personal computer used by me only at home.

    Thanks for your feedback here. As it currently stands, there isn't any way of revealing credit card verification numbers all the time in 1Password in the browser. If you're on Windows or Linux, pressing Ctrl+Alt at the same time will reveal concealed fields in 1Password in the browser, and if you're on Mac, Ctrl+Option will reveal concealed fields.

    With that said, I can see how it would be useful to always show credit card verification numbers, so I've added your thoughts to a feature request we have on this. While I can't promise anything, we use feedback like yours to help inform the future of 1Password.
